Dear Fellow Xtreme Owners

Since owning my car I’ve had issues with the headlight brackets bending and snapping, I’ve struggled to get any replacements so after breaking one again a couple of weeks ago and smashing the headlight I’ve decided to design a replacement set machined from a solid piece of aluminium.

Attached are some photos of the prototype bracket compared to the original and also fitted to my car.  The prototype is bare aluminium but the final version will be anodised black to match the suspension.. 

You’ll see the new bracket is quite a bit more substantial than the original but it only weights circa 40g more, so only 80g addition to the car in total.

If anyone is having similar problems and is interested in pair of these brackets I can get a price to have some more made up, I think they will be around £25 a pair.

You're right Ian, Mark's were the original type ones, basically some flattened tube, which were prone to breaking. They upgraded around 2000 to a tube with a vertical tube piece welded on the end.
I didn't like the look of the cable coming out, so made some where the cable runs inside the bracket - I did an article in Quantum Mechanics several years back.
